Direct Answer: How Much Weight Can You Expect to Lose on Byetta?

For individuals with Type 2 diabetes using Byetta (Exenatide), clinical studies indicate that you can typically expect an average weight loss of 6 to 7 pounds over a six-month period. While this is the established average derived from controlled research, it is crucial to understand that individual results can vary widely based on adherence to diet, starting weight, and other lifestyle factors. Byetta is officially FDA-approved for improving glycemic control in Type 2 diabetes—it is not approved as a stand-alone weight loss drug. However, its therapeutic mechanism as a glucagon-like peptide-1 (GLP-1) receptor agonist naturally leads to appetite suppression and delays gastric emptying, making weight reduction a frequent, beneficial side effect of the treatment.

Understanding GLP-1 Receptor Agonists: The ‘Incretin Mimetic’ Effect

Byetta’s active component, Exenatide, belongs to a class of medications known as GLP-1 receptor agonists. GLP-1, or glucagon-like peptide-1, is a naturally occurring incretin hormone that is released by the gut in response to eating. Its main job is to stimulate insulin secretion from the pancreas in a glucose-dependent manner and inhibit glucagon release.

Exenatide is a synthetic version, or mimetic, of this powerful hormone. By mimicking the actions of natural GLP-1, the medication significantly reduces overall caloric intake. The crucial mechanism that leads to reduced food consumption involves Exenatide signaling to the central nervous system, specifically regions of the brain responsible for hunger and fullness. As detailed in seminal papers published in journals like Diabetes Care, Exenatide activates GLP-1 receptors in the hypothalamus, the brain’s primary control center for appetite regulation. This activation increases the sensation of satiety (fullness) and effectively turns down the volume on hunger signals, leading to fewer calories consumed throughout the day—a key component of sustainable weight reduction. The Dual-Action Mechanism: Satiety and Gastric Slowing

The efficacy of Exenatide in promoting weight loss is rooted in its dual-action mechanism, which extends beyond the brain’s appetite center.

The first part of the dual action is the enhanced feeling of satiety, as explained above. The second, and equally important, part is the slowing of gastric emptying. This is the physical mechanism by which the rate at which food leaves the stomach and enters the small intestine is reduced. This contributes significantly to the feeling of fullness because the stomach remains distended for a longer period of time. Clinically, this sustained fullness is a powerful deterrent to overeating and snacking. Additionally, this effect helps to moderate post-meal blood sugar spikes, which is essential for patients with Type 2 diabetes. By regulating the speed at which nutrients are absorbed, Exenatide supports better overall glucose management.

It is important to note that, unlike some older diabetes medications—such as sulfonylureas, which can often cause weight gain—Exenatide’s effect on body weight is a beneficial outcome of its primary function: the improvement of glycemic control. The weight loss is a welcome side effect driven by the drug’s fundamental role as a gut hormone analogue, making it a highly valued treatment option for those managing both Type 2 diabetes and body weight.

Expected Results: Analyzing Weight Loss Data from Clinical Trials

Average Weight Change: The 6-7 Pound Benchmark

When patients begin Exenatide therapy, one of the most frequently asked questions concerns the expected amount of weight reduction. The data consistently demonstrates a modest but meaningful benefit. In one significant 24-week, placebo-controlled trial involving over 200 patients with Type 2 diabetes, those who received the therapeutic dose of Byetta (10 mcg twice daily) experienced an average weight loss of approximately 7 pounds (3.2 kg). This result was markedly greater than the minimal change observed in the control group.

To provide a complete picture of this efficacy and establish the factual backing of the treatment, an examination of the Phase 3 clinical trial results is necessary. Specifically, data presented from the studies supporting the drug’s initial approval showed a clear dose-response relationship: the 5 mcg twice-daily dose resulted in an average weight change of $-1.6 \text{ kg}$ ($\approx 3.5 \text{ lbs}$) over 30 weeks, while the 10 mcg twice-daily dose yielded an average change of $-2.9 \text{ kg}$ ($\approx 6.4 \text{ lbs}$) over the same period. Factors That Influence Individual Weight Loss Response

It is crucial for patients to understand that the “average” weight loss benchmark is not a guarantee. Individual results are highly variable and influenced by several key factors. Notably, individuals with a higher starting body mass index (BMI) often see the most substantial initial weight reduction. This is frequently observed across the GLP-1 class of medications.

Furthermore, the outcome is heavily dependent on the patient’s commitment to complementary lifestyle changes. While the medication aids in appetite suppression and satiety, the best results—often exceeding the 7-pound average—are consistently achieved by those who actively integrate a consistent caloric deficit and regular physical activity into their regimen. In essence, the medication acts as a powerful tool, but its full potential is unlocked when supported by dedicated dietary and exercise integration.

Comparing Byetta (Immediate-Release) vs. Bydureon (Extended-Release)

Exenatide is available in two formulations: Byetta, which is the immediate-release (IR) pen injected twice daily, and Bydureon, which is the extended-release (ER) version injected once weekly. Both formulations are based on the same active compound and both effectively support weight management alongside glycemic control.

However, the distinct dosing schedules lead to slight differences in patient experience. The immediate-release formulation (Byetta), due to its twice-daily dosing, is associated with a more pronounced and immediate appetite suppression around the time of the meal. This effect can be beneficial for patients struggling with portion control. The extended-release version (Bydureon) provides a more steady, constant level of the drug in the bloodstream, which results in a consistent but potentially less dramatic initial feeling of satiety compared to the immediate, twice-daily peak of Byetta. The choice between the two often comes down to a patient’s preference for injection frequency versus their primary goal for appetite management.

Critical Safety Considerations and Potential Side Effects

Managing Common Gastrointestinal Side Effects (Nausea, Vomiting, Diarrhea)

The most frequently encountered side effects associated with Byetta (Exenatide) are gastrointestinal in nature. Data indicates that nausea and vomiting are the most common adverse events, potentially affecting up to 44% of users in clinical settings. This is a direct consequence of the medication’s mechanism of action—specifically, the delay in gastric emptying. Fortunately, while common, these effects are typically mild to moderate and generally decrease in severity and frequency over the first few weeks as the body becomes acclimated to the drug. To manage this, it is often recommended to start with the lower 5 mcg dose for the first 30 days before titrating up to the full 10 mcg dose, a strategy critical for improving patient tolerance and adherence.

Serious Warnings: The Risk of Pancreatitis and Kidney Injury

While uncommon, there are serious risks associated with Exenatide treatment that every patient must be aware of and should be discussed thoroughly with a qualified healthcare professional.

The risk of acute pancreatitis is a serious consideration. Pancreatitis is an inflammation of the pancreas, and signs include severe, persistent abdominal pain that may radiate to the back, with or without vomiting. Patients taking Byetta should immediately discontinue the medication and seek emergency medical care if these symptoms develop. Furthermore, patients must be aware of the U.S. Food and Drug Administration (FDA) warnings for the entire class of GLP-1 receptor agonists regarding the potential risk of medullary thyroid carcinoma (MTC), which has been observed in rodent studies. While the risk of MTC with Byetta is considered less severe than with the long-acting Exenatide formulation (Bydureon) or other GLP-1s, patients with a personal or family history of MTC or Multiple Endocrine Neoplasia syndrome type 2 (MEN 2) must avoid the drug. A related concern is the potential for acute kidney injury. Severe dehydration resulting from frequent, prolonged episodes of diarrhea and/or vomiting can lead to a significant decrease in kidney function. For this reason, proper fluid management is a critical safety instruction for anyone experiencing persistent GI distress while on the medication. Early intervention to address fluid loss is essential to prevent a serious decline in renal health.

Exenatide, and therefore Byetta, is not appropriate for all individuals, even those with Type 2 diabetes. The use of this drug is strictly contraindicated in patients with a history of acute or chronic pancreatitis due to the increased risk of recurrence or exacerbation. Additionally, individuals suffering from severe gastrointestinal issues, such as gastroparesis (delayed stomach emptying), should not be prescribed Byetta. Because the drug already slows gastric emptying, its use in these patients could worsen their underlying condition and lead to significant discomfort and complications. Practical Guide to Byetta Dosage and Administration

Starting and Titration Doses: The Path to 10 mcg Twice Daily

Optimal and safe use of Byetta (Exenatide) begins with a carefully managed titration schedule. The medication is initiated at a dose of 5 micrograms ($\mu g$) injected twice daily for a full 30 days. This initial month serves a crucial purpose: it allows the body to build tolerance to the medication’s effects, primarily minimizing common gastrointestinal side effects like nausea and vomiting. After the first 30 days, and provided the 5 $\mu g$ dose is well-tolerated, the dosage is increased, or titrated, to the therapeutic 10 $\mu g$ twice-daily dose. This higher dose is where most patients experience the maximal benefits for both blood sugar control and the associated weight reduction. Adhering strictly to this physician-guided titration schedule, as outlined in the prescribing information, is absolutely critical for both patient safety and maximizing the potential for weight benefit.

Injection Timing: Why ‘Within 60 Minutes Before Meals’ is Crucial

The timing of your Byetta injection is not arbitrary; it is a critical component of its efficacy and safety profile. Byetta should be injected twice daily, within the 60 minutes immediately preceding your morning and evening meals, or before the two main meals of the day, which are typically separated by at least six hours. This specific window is designed to align the medication’s peak action with the influx of food, ensuring it effectively helps control post-meal blood sugar spikes. Injecting the dose more than 60 minutes before a meal can significantly increase the risk of a low blood sugar event (hypoglycemia), particularly if the patient is also taking a sulfonylurea or insulin. Therefore, following the prescribed timing is essential to harness the medication’s power while mitigating the risk of adverse events.

Dietary and Lifestyle Changes to Maximize Efficacy

While Byetta is a powerful tool for blood sugar and weight management, it is officially designated as an “adjunct to diet and exercise.” This means the medication works best when paired with committed lifestyle changes. The appetite suppression and delayed gastric emptying effects of Exenatide simply provide an advantage, making it easier for an individual to adhere to a necessary calorie-deficit diet.

Individuals who commit to a consistent calorie deficit and integrate regular physical activity will consistently see the highest weight loss numbers. A comprehensive approach involves:

  • Mindful Eating: Since Byetta can cause a rapid feeling of fullness, eating smaller portions slowly can reduce the risk of nausea.
  • Nutrient-Dense Diet: Focus on high-fiber foods, lean proteins, and complex carbohydrates to further enhance satiety and manage blood sugar.
  • Structured Exercise: Aim for at least 150 minutes of moderate-intensity aerobic exercise per week, combined with two or more days of strength training, as recommended by major public health organizations.

Your Top Questions About Byetta Weight Loss Answered

Q1. Is Byetta FDA-Approved Specifically for Weight Loss?

No, Byetta is not FDA-approved as a primary weight-loss drug. Its official indication is for improving blood sugar control in adults with Type 2 diabetes. However, because its active ingredient, Exenatide, is a GLP-1 receptor agonist, its mechanism of action—slowing digestion and increasing satiety signals to the brain—consistently produces weight loss as a positive and beneficial side effect. This has been shown in years of clinical practice since the drug’s introduction. Therefore, while it is prescribed for diabetes, the resulting change in body weight is a recognized outcome of the treatment.

Q2. How Does Byetta Compare to Newer GLP-1 Drugs like Ozempic or Wegovy for Weight Loss?

When comparing Byetta to newer, once-weekly GLP-1 agonists like Semaglutide (marketed as Ozempic for diabetes and Wegovy for weight loss), there is a significant difference in overall efficacy for weight reduction. Clinical trials dedicated to weight management have consistently shown that newer generation GLP-1 medications, such as Semaglutide, demonstrate significantly greater average weight loss, often resulting in a 10% to 15% reduction of initial body weight.

Byetta (Exenatide, immediate-release), by contrast, typically results in an average loss of 6 to 7 pounds over six months. This difference is primarily attributed to the distinct molecular structure and the sustained, once-weekly dosing schedule of the newer agents, which allows for higher and more consistent therapeutic levels in the body. However, Byetta remains a highly effective option for glycemic control with the added benefit of modest weight loss.

Q3. Does Weight Loss on Byetta Continue Indefinitely?

No, the weight loss associated with Byetta does not continue indefinitely. Based on long-term data from endocrinology studies, the maximum weight loss effect typically occurs within the first 6 to 12 months of consistent use. Following this period, the patient’s weight tends to plateau.

To maintain this achieved weight loss—and, in fact, to prevent weight regain—it is crucial that the medication is continued alongside sustained and dedicated dietary and physical activity adjustments. The drug acts as a tool to help control appetite and caloric intake, but long-term success requires fundamental lifestyle changes integrated into the treatment plan, a standard of care endorsed by medical professionals experienced in managing chronic conditions like Type 2 diabetes.
